Ideal Posting Frequency by Platform

Facebook

Recommended: 3–5 posts per week
Facebook’s algorithm prioritizes meaningful engagement. Posting too often may reduce reach.

✔ Best for: Educational posts, reels, stories, testimonials, updates.

Instagram

Recommended:

  • Feed: 3–4 times a week
  • Reels: 3–5 per week (or more if possible)
  • Stories: Daily

Instagram highly favors video content, especially Reels. Stories are perfect for staying top-of-mind without overwhelming your audience.

TikTok

Recommended: 1–3 posts per day
TikTok rewards frequency and creativity. The more you post, the higher the chances something goes viral.

✔ Best for: Short-form videos, trends, behind-the-scenes clips.

YouTube

Recommended: 1–2 videos per week
YouTube values quality and consistency. Even one strong video per week can bring massive reach.

LinkedIn

Recommended: 3–5 posts per week
LinkedIn rewards professionals who share useful knowledge consistently, not aggressively.

✔ Best for: Industry insights, tips, company updates, professional stories.

Twitter (X)

Recommended: 2–3 tweets per day
The platform moves fast, so higher frequency helps maintain visibility.

How to Choose the Right Frequency for Your Brand in Social Media

Every niche, brand, and audience is different. Here’s how to find your perfect pace:

1. Analyze Your Engagement

Check when your audience responds the most—this tells you how often to post.

2. Start Slow and Scale

Begin with 3–4 posts per week and increase as you get comfortable.

3. Focus on Value

Ask yourself:
“Does this post help, entertain, or inspire my audience?”

If yes, publish it.

4. Mix Formats

Reels, stories, carousels, infographics—mixing keeps your feed fresh and engaging.

5. Use Scheduling Tools

Tools like Buffer, Meta Business Suite, Hootsuite, and Later help you stay consistent.
